Output 63feb7fc2ccfd0538b5d854e608ba6a4690671ff59cbfae66a4e5e97bafe24d4:82

value
5879
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 318d5e7fdeb7d323b69cfcfb7c0e0599114da2cd OP_EQUALVERIFY OP_CHECKSIG
address
15X1TuBQDLhJmmabjYHMQg6TgjnK4Q5ReU
transaction
63feb7fc2ccfd0538b5d854e608ba6a4690671ff59cbfae66a4e5e97bafe24d4
confirmations
624206
spent
true